Transaction 5d3433bcfec9b620255b80e321ba738fa1cec56e66ac76cdb2e65b486f06c375
2 Input
2 Outputs
- 5d3433bcfec9b620255b80e321ba738fa1cec56e66ac76cdb2e65b486f06c375:0
- 5d3433bcfec9b620255b80e321ba738fa1cec56e66ac76cdb2e65b486f06c375:1
value 1295857
address 18ycerTXFZBZfcryeeNnipYVLoQTcwKFF2
value 2054943
address 3PfG55VsUcsUtpWu2D5mPmRFREg9cGA3Ku